Being the number two goalkeeper at a football club must be a tricky position to be in, and it’s one that Simon Mignolet has found himself in in the last few weeks.

The Belgium international started the season as number one, but the arrival of 23-year-old Loris Karius seems to have demoted Mignolet down the pecking order.

The 28-year-old has shown to be a capable goalkeeper at this level, even if he is prone to the odd mistake, and thus might feel that he could be a number one somewhere else, maybe lower down the division.

He will want to keep giving Belgium manager Roberto Martinez something to think about, as he looks to add to his 17 international caps, and moving to get first-team football in January would do exactly that.
